Job Description

As a Navy Chaplain, you will offer spiritual support and guidance to Sailors and Marines, conducting services and performing ceremonies. This role provides a unique opportunity to serve your country while engaging in meaningful ministry.

Key Responsibilities

  • Conduct worship services in various settings
  • Perform religious rites and ceremonies such as weddings, funerals, and baptisms
  • Counsel individuals seeking guidance
  • Oversee religious education programs
  • Visit and provide spiritual guidance to hospitalized personnel and their families
  • Train lay leaders conducting religious education programs
  • Promote attendance at religious services, retreats, and conferences
  • Advise leaders on morale, ethics, and spiritual well-being

Required Qualifications

  • U.S. citizen or equivalent
  • Graduate degree in theological or related studies from an accredited educational institution
  • Two years of full-time religious leadership experience
  • Ability to obtain an Ecclesiastical Endorsement from a religious faith organization registered with the Department of Defense
